SubjectRe: [PATCH V2 2/3] KVM: x86/pmu: Don't pre-set the pmu->global_ctrl when refreshing
From
From: Like Xu <likexu@tencent.com>

Assigning a value to pmu->global_ctrl just to set the value of
pmu->global_ctrl_mask in a more readable way leaves a side effect of
not conforming to the specification. The value is reset to zero on
Power up and Reset but keeps unchanged on INIT, like an ordinary MSR.

diff --git a/arch/x86/kvm/vmx/pmu_intel.c b/arch/x86/kvm/vmx/pmu_intel.c
index cff03baf8921..7945e97db0af 100644
--- a/arch/x86/kvm/vmx/pmu_intel.c
+++ b/arch/x86/kvm/vmx/pmu_intel.c
@@ -525,9 +525,8 @@ static void intel_pmu_refresh(struct kvm_vcpu *vcpu)
         setup_fixed_pmc_eventsel(pmu);
     }

-    pmu->global_ctrl = ((1ull << pmu->nr_arch_gp_counters) - 1) |
-        (((1ull << pmu->nr_arch_fixed_counters) - 1) << INTEL_PMC_IDX_FIXED);
-    pmu->global_ctrl_mask = ~pmu->global_ctrl;
+    pmu->global_ctrl_mask = ~(((1ull << pmu->nr_arch_gp_counters) - 1) |
+        (((1ull << pmu->nr_arch_fixed_counters) - 1) << INTEL_PMC_IDX_FIXED));
     pmu->global_ovf_ctrl_mask = pmu->global_ctrl_mask
             & ~(MSR_CORE_PERF_GLOBAL_OVF_CTRL_OVF_BUF |
                 MSR_CORE_PERF_GLOBAL_OVF_CTRL_COND_CHGD);
